Summary

Lakewood caps freight loading zone stops at 30 minutes and passenger loading zone stops at 5 minutes, restricted to actual loading or unloading activity.

No person shall stop, stand or park a vehicle for any purpose or length of time other than for the expeditious unloading and delivery or pickup and loading of materials in any place officially marked as a freight loading zone during hours when the provisions applicable to such zones are in effect.B.In no case shall the stop for loading and unloading of materials exceed 30 minutes.C.Any person who violates any provision of this section commits a Class 4 traffic offense. (Ord. O-2020-5 § 1(Exh. A), 2020; Ord. O-75-96 § 50, 1975; Ord. O-75-21 § 1 (part), 1975).

Full Breakdown

Lakewood Municipal Code § 10.39.020 bars stopping, standing, or parking in a marked freight loading zone for any purpose other than the expeditious unloading, delivery, pickup, or loading of materials during the zone's posted hours, and caps that stop at 30 minutes. A companion rule, § 10.39.010, limits passenger loading zones to 5 minutes for passenger loading or unloading only. Both are enforced citywide wherever signage marks the zone and its effective hours.

Violations & Fines

Exceeding the time limit or using a loading zone for any other purpose is a Class 4 traffic offense under L.M.C. §§ 10.39.010 and 10.39.020.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I park in a Lakewood freight zone while I run an errand?
No, § 10.39.020 limits freight zones to actual loading/unloading of materials, capped at 30 minutes, during the zone's posted hours.
How long can I stop to drop off a passenger?
Up to 5 minutes in a marked passenger loading zone during its effective hours, per L.M.C. § 10.39.010.
